What the record says about BAIN CAPITAL ASIA FUND, L.P.
BAIN CAPITAL ASIA FUND, L.P. is a limited partnership registered in George Town, Cayman Islands and holds an LEI in its own name.
The LEI has been on record for 13 years, since 19 Nov 2012. That is about 6 years earlier than the median LEI in Cayman Islands, which dates from 2019 — an early adopter by local standards.
Annual re-validation is 1733 days overdue: it fell due 5 Nov 2021. An LEI that is not re-validated lapses, which does not invalidate it but marks the reference data as unverified.
The record has not changed since we began archiving it on 6 Jul 2026. Any future change to name, status, address, ownership or renewal date will be captured here, because GLEIF publishes only the current state and superseded values are otherwise lost.
The entity is registered with Registry of Companies under registry number WK-18723, and the LEI itself is issued and maintained by Bundesanzeiger Verlag GmbH, one of the Local Operating Units accredited by GLEIF.
No direct accounting-consolidating parent is reported, because no parent prepares consolidated accounts that include it. GLEIF requires this to be stated explicitly rather than left blank, so the absence is itself a data point.
No ultimate accounting-consolidating parent is reported, because no parent prepares consolidated accounts that include it. GLEIF requires this to be stated explicitly rather than left blank, so the absence is itself a data point.
The LEI registration is lapsed, and the entity status (active) records whether the legal entity itself still exists. The two are independent: an LEI can lapse while the company trades on, and it can stay issued after the company has been dissolved.
